Generic rest, off-the-shelf inserts, and isolated injections rarely fix chronic heel pain — because they treat the symptom, not the structure causing it.
Heel pain is often labeled "plantar fasciitis" by default. In reality, it can be a nerve entrapment, biomechanical asymmetry, fat pad atrophy, or insertional tendinopathy — each requiring a completely different plan.
